1. The Power Plan: Capacity, Circuits, and Code
Load Calculation & Circuits: No doubt that a professional must calculate your total electrical load, factoring in all equipment (ovens, fryers, refrigeration, HVAC) with their high starting currents (inrush). Each of them needs its own properly rated circuit to prevent overloads and nuisance tripping.
GFCI: Ground Fault Circuit Interrupter (GFCI) outlets are mandatory within 1.8 meters (6 feet) of any water source—sinks, prep areas, dish pits. They protect against lethal electrical shock.
Ventilation : Your exhaust hood system, often the largest motor, requires its own dedicated circuit. Remember, its operation is tied to connected cooking equipment via an interlock (see below).

Future-Proofing: Install spare conduit runs and consider a panel with spare capacity. Adding a piece of equipment later should not require a complete rewiring.
2. The Safety: Interlocks, Fire Systems & Clear Labeling
Hood Fire Suppression & Electrical Interlock: This is essential. The ANSI/UL 300 fire suppression system over cooking equipment must be interlocked with the hood fan and the source (gas or electric) for the connected appliances. Upon activation, it cuts power/fuel to the equipment while keeping the hood running to evacuate smoke.
Emergency: Clearly marked, easily accessible emergency gas & electric shut-offs are required for equipment and entire kitchen.
Label: Every circuit breaker and shut-off valve must be clearly and permanently labeled. This saves critical time during emergencies or repairs.
3. Placement:Where Utilities & Equipment Converge
The Dry Zone: Electrical panels, outlets, switches, and disconnects must be located away from direct spray from sinks and dishwashers. Maintain required clearances.
Behind the Lines: Create detailed equipment schedules with exact utility requirements (voltage, amperage, water pressure, drain size, gas BTU). Finalize your equipment list before finalizing plans.
Access: Place shut-off valves and drain clean-outs where they can actually be reached, not buried behind fixed equipment. Consider access panels.
